Memory, I think, is almost as important as air, water or sunshine to us. Without it, life cannot go on. We wouldn’t be able to do anything since completing any task, however simple it might be, requires us to remember certain procedures, nor would we be able to communicate with people as we wouldn’t be able to remember the words to express our ideas or feelings.
For us students, I think memory is particularly important. If we lose the faculty of remembering, we won’t be able to learn anything since learning unavoidably involves the use of memory. And if we cannot remember the knowledge we have acquired, what’s the point of learning it in the first place?
Although everyone is born with the capacity to remember things, some of us have better memories than others. There are people who are said to have a photographic memory and can remember anything they have seen only once. However, those of us who have a poor memory needn’t panic, for there are ways to improve our memories. Paving attention, associating facts with images, visualizing images, and relaxing are some of the ways that I find especially effective. But the greatest secret to keep our memory sharp is to use it as frequently as possible.
